April is EarthDay Month. Commit to saving water by reducing daily usage through actionable habits. Indoor Conservation: o Shower Smart: Shorten showers to save water and energy. o Fix Leaks: Repair leaky faucets, pipes, and toilets promptly. o Efficient Washing: Run dishwashers and washing machines only with full loads. o Turn Off the Tap: Turn off water while brushing teeth or shaving to save up to 300 gallons a month. Outdoor Conservation: o Smart Landscaping: Plant climate-appropriate, drought-tolerant plants. o Smart Watering: Water early in the morning, use drip irrigation, or install weather-based irrigation controllers. o Clean Wisely: Use a broom instead of a hose to clean driveways and sidewalks. Lifestyle Changes: o Reuse: Swap single-use bottled water for a refillable container. o Eat Mindfully: Reduce food waste, as a significant amount of water is used in food production.
